Chewy Christmas Cranberry Orange Cookies

Delicious chewy cookies infused with the sweet and tangy flavors of cranberries and oranges, perfect for the holiday season.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 12 minutes
Total Time 27 minutes
Servings: 24 cookies
Course: Dessert, Snack
Cuisine: American, Holiday
Calories: 120

Ingredients
  

For the cookie dough
  • 1 cup unsalted butter, softened Make sure it’s at room temperature
  • 1 cup brown sugar, packed
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up dried cranberries
  • 1 tablespoon orange zest
  • 1 cup chopped nuts (optional) Can use walnuts or pecans

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. In a large bowl, cream together the softened butter, brown sugar, and granulated sugar until smooth.
  3. Beat in the eggs one at a time, then stir in the vanilla.
  4. In another bowl, combine the flour, baking soda, and salt. Gradually add it to the butter mixture.
  5. Fold in the dried cranberries and orange zest (and nuts if using).
Baking
  1. Drop spoonfuls of dough onto baking sheets lined with parchment paper.
  2. Bake for 10-12 minutes or until edges are golden.
  3. Allow to cool on baking sheets for a few minutes before transferring to wire racks.

Notes

Store c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to a week or freeze for up to three months.
